A/W Update: Shower Gels

19/10/2013 · beauty · 0

So now that the weather has officially turned I think it’s time to start talking about a/w products. During the summer months I like to use quite light body washes in the shower as I hate the feel of heavy products on my skin when it is hot! Come Autumn though, my whole attitude towards body products change, I find myself reaching for heavier, more luxurious products that feel comforting and hydrating. Recently I have started using the new Imperial Leather Foam Burst range and have been absolutely loving them! I have 2 scents but there are 7 in total:
1. Moisturizing (Honey and Almond Milk)
2. Bewitching (Blackberry and Wild Fig)
3. Bracing (Bergamont and Sea Minerals)
4. Re balancing (Green Tea and Jasmine)
5. Uplifting (Lime and Grapefruit)
6. Spicy (Ginger and Orange)
7. Sweet (Vanilla and Cherry Blossom)
The two I have are the Spicy Ginger and Orange and the Bewitching Blackberry and Fig. They both smell absolutely incredible and the scent lingers on your skin all day which I love! Like all shower foams they pump out like a gel and then froth to a thick shower mousse. You barely need one small pump of this to get more than enough product for your whole body, but what I like the most about these is that they feel really hydrating. Personally I found the original foambursts quite drying and I wouldn’t say I have particularly dry skin, but these feel luxurious and nourishing which really surprised me. I think I will have to collect all the different scents, I particularly like the sound of the Bergamont and the Jasmine ones, I should also say that although I was sent one to try I immediately went out and picked up another one I loved it that much!
The Imperial Leather Foamburst Luxurious Body Washes cost £3.15 each (links above)
